Skip to main content
Tokyo 2020 Summer Games
News
Galleries
Medals
Schedule
Search
Search
FINA Swimming World Championships
Le Clos makes South Africa team for his 7th world champs
By Gerald Imray May. 09, 2022 02:41 PM EDT